How Our Team Restores Your Basement
When water damage occurs, every minute counts. That’s why our team follows a strict process to ensure your basement is restored quickly and effectively. We start by containing the damage to prevent further spread, then use advanced equipment to detect and extract the water. Finally, we dry and dehumidify the area to prevent mold and mildew growth.
Step 1: Containment
We use specialized equipment to seal off the affected area, preventing water from spreading to other parts of your basement. This ensures our technicians can work safely and efficiently.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We use powerful pumps and vacuums to extract as much water as possible from your basement. Our technicians will also use specialized equipment to detect hidden water pockets and ensure everything is dry.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We use industrial-grade dehumidifiers and fans to dry and dehumidify your basement. This prevents mold and mildew growth, ensuring your basement is safe and healthy.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
We thoroughly clean and sanitize your basement to remove any remaining moisture and contaminants. This includes disinfecting all surfaces and removing any damaged materials.
Step 5: Restoration
Once your basement is dry and clean, we’ll restore it to its original condition. This may include repairing or replacing damaged drywall, flooring, or other materials.

Basement Water Damage Restoration v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small water leak (less than 1 gallon) | Yes | No | DIY is fine for small leaks, but be sure to contain the area and dry it quickly. |
| Large water leak (over 1 gallon) | No | Yes | Large leaks need professional equipment and expertise to extract and dry the water safely and effectively. |
| Water damage in a large area (over 100 sq. Ft.) | No | Yes | Large areas need specialized equipment and expertise to dry and dehumidify the space safely and efficiently. |
| Water damage with mold or mildew growth | No | Yes | Mold and mildew growth needs professional remediation to ensure the area is safe and healthy. |
| Water damage with structural damage (e.g. Warped flooring) | No | Yes | Structural damage needs professional repair to ensure the area is safe and stable. |
| Water damage with electrical or gas issues | No | Yes | Electrical or gas issues need professional assessment and repair to ensure the area is safe. |

Basement Water Damage Restoration Cost in Morrow, GA
The cost of basement water damage restoration can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Morrow, GA.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ction and drying |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, equipment needed |
| Dehumidification and ventilation |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, equipment needed, local conditions |
| Repair or replacement of damaged materials | $500 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of materials, labor costs |
| Mold and mildew remediation |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of remediation needed, equipment costs |
| Structural repair or replacement | $2,000 – $10,000 | Size of affected area, type of repair needed, labor costs |
| Electrical or gas repair or replacement |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of repair needed, equipment costs |

Common Questions About Basement Water Damage Restoration
Q: How long will it take to restore my basement?
A: The length of time it takes to restore your basement will depend on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and the equipment needed. In general, we can restore a basement in 3-5 days, but it’s best to schedule a free estimate to get a more accurate estimate.
Q: Will my insurance cover the cost of restoration?
A: It depends on your insurance policy and the type of damage. Some policies may cover water damage, while others may not. We recommend contacting your insurance provider to find out your coverage.
Q: Is it safe to stay in my home during the restoration process?
A: It depends on the severity of the damage and the safety of your home. If the damage is minor, it may be safe to stay in your home. But, if the damage is severe, it’s best to stay elsewhere until the restoration is complete. Our team will assess the situation and provide guidance on what to do.
Q: How can I prevent water damage in the future?
A: There are several ways to prevent water damage, including regular inspections, fixing leaks quickly, and maintaining your home’s plumbing system. You can also consider installing a sump pump or French drain to redirect water away from your home.
